Suddenly my 4-track won't record. All the other functions are just fine but the record button won't light up or record...

I've used several different tapes, and made sure the record function on the channels are set to 'direct' instead of 'safe', as well as making sure the channel strips are set to record and not playback. My only other guess is that he last time i used a footswitch it might have jammed it to where it won't record again until i plug in the footswitch (don't have it anymore) again. the machine is in near-perfect condition and hasn't ever failed before. Searched the internet and found that somebody had the same problem but nobody responded to him.

Has anyone else had this problem? I hope its not a busted motor or something...

Any pedal with a 1/4 plug should work. For example a sustain pedal for a keyboard will work or a pedal that switches channels on an amplifier.
